" Riceyman Steps" Really Granville Place in the Unlovely Kings Cross Road, c1935. Steps up to Granville Square in Kings Cross, north London. From " Wonderful London, Volume 2", edited by St. John Adcock. [The Fleetway House, London, c1935]
